What Defines a Modern Casino Platform?
At its core, a casino platform is the underlying software infrastructure that powers online gaming websites. It integrates different elements, including game libraries, payment gateways, user account management, and security procedures.
The market has actually evolved far beyond basic HTML5 browser video games. Today's platforms utilize cloud computing, high-definition live-streaming technology, and advanced algorithms to deliver seamless, immersive gameplay across desktops, tablets, and smartphones.

The Shift Toward Mobile Gaming
Gone are the days when gamers had to sit in front of a home computer to delight in digital video gaming. Modern casino platforms are developed on mobile-first principles.
Whether through committed iOS and Android apps or optimized mobile web browsers, today's platforms offer touch-friendly user interfaces, fast loading times, and complete access to live dealer tables on the go. This flexibility has actually essentially altered how users consume home entertainment, allowing for quick sessions throughout commutes or unwinded play from the convenience of a sofa.
Often Asked Questions (FAQ)1. What is a casino platform?
A casino platform is the digital facilities and software that powers an online gaming site. It handles whatever from game shipment and gamer accounts to secure monetary transactions and regulative compliance.
2. How do I understand if a casino platform is safe and reasonable?
Safety is identified by 2 primary factors: licensing and innovation. Make sure the platform is licensed by an acknowledged regulatory body and uses SSL file encryption to protect your individual information. In addition, reliable platforms use accredited Random Number Generators (RNGs) to ensure game outcomes are totally random and reasonable.
3. Can I play video games for free on these platforms?
Yes, a lot of contemporary casino platforms offer a "Demo Mode" or "Play for Fun" alternative for standard digital games (like slots and digital table games). However, live dealer games usually require real-money wagers to take part.
4. What are betting requirements?
Wagering requirements (or playthrough requirements) determine the number of times you need to play through a bonus amount before you can withdraw any winnings stemmed from it. For instance, a ₤ 10 benefit with a 30x betting requirement suggests you must place ₤ 300 in overall bets before cashing out.
5. How long do withdrawals normally take?
Withdrawal times vary significantly depending on the platform and the picked payment method. E-wallets (like PayPal, Skrill, or Neteller) are typically the fastest, often processing within 24 hours. Standard bank transfers and credit/debit cards can take anywhere from 3 to 7 service days.
